## Account recovery — Pinwheel log-sampling service

For the weekly eng sync: the Pinwheel sampler, which throttles logs from the notoriously chatty Larkspur service, runs under a dedicated service account. If that account gets disabled — usually after a credential rotation misfire — sampling stops and Larkspur floods the aggregator within minutes. Re-enable via the Ops console's recovery flow and restart the sampler pods. When the console prompts for recovery credentials, supply the passphrase noted below.

unlock words, yajep-tagaf: aldeth-ralok-quenath-gilael-norir-kaseth-oliox-fraeth-kelmir

Meeting Notes — Awards Night Engraving (excerpt)

Discussed the trophy batch for the Silverbough Awards. Engraving by Farrow & Kline is complete; all twelve pieces were inspected for spelling and alignment, then wrapped individually and packed in the padded crate on bay three. Courier collection is set for Thursday morning. The confidential hand-over instruction is noted directly below.

drop instructions, bahaf-tahop: the frair queneth courier leaves the praael kelion ulaiel istox framir lamwyn lamwyn lamion ledger at gate 7820 under passcode 614380

## Artifact Signing — SDK Parity Notes (Weekly Sync)

Kestrel SDK for Android reached parity with the Swift client this sprint: offline queueing, batched telemetry, and retry semantics now match. Both SDKs ship as signed artifacts from the same pipeline. Remaining gap: background sync throttling, targeted next sprint. Verify both release bundles before tagging. Both artifacts validate against the shared signing key below.

signing key of kawig-fafog = bky19_6Fypv1qws7J8qJtaYjX

Support Outsourcing Plan (Managers Only)

Sales leads: effective next quarter, tier-one support for Cinderpath Analytics moves to Varroway Services. In-house staff shift to enterprise accounts only. Expect faster escalations, no headcount loss. Do not discuss externally until the announcement. Talking points ship next week. The related business-plan note appears directly below.

confidential, bawip-fahap: Gross margin on Ulaael came in at 5 percent against a plan of 10 percent. Only 5 of the 100 pilot accounts renewed Ulaael, so a churn review is set for July 1.